Transaction c80c540e2ba2f2639945f0f287021f250e0008f734852ce7da15805ee044562e

34 Input
2 Outputs
  • c80c540e2ba2f2639945f0f287021f250e0008f734852ce7da15805ee044562e:0
  • value  12988560
    address  3Kc9JSKNu6S6nGEKSm9W9MegS417Zo9WTE
  • c80c540e2ba2f2639945f0f287021f250e0008f734852ce7da15805ee044562e:1
  • value  962973
    address  bc1q4934qqla3m7kdtcypmmdqvd8m47sgxhszc3yhw